New Mexico and Colorado State are looking like the only two teams that are showing regular consistency in the Mountain West this year. UNLV has lost two straight games, one to Fresno State and the other to Boise State. Then there is San Diego State who is 5-3 and has loses on the road to Wyoming and Air Force.
The league is all over the place and proven by Fresno State's win over UNLV, is that any team can win against any other team. The conference tournament is going to be amazing in Las Vegas next month, and even the top seed who plays the No. 8 or No. 9 should be a good game.
